Q: Is 75,610,072 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 75,610,072 is a composite number.

Why is 75,610,072 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 75,610,072 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 491 982 1,964 3,928 19,249 38,498 76,996 153,992 9,451,259 18,902,518 37,805,036 and 75,610,072, with no remainder.

Since 75,610,072 cannot be divided by just 1 and 75,610,072, it is a composite number.
